HāLani, the beloved al fresco dining spot at the Mauna Lani resort, unveils their fresh, new menu inspired by flavors of the Mediterranean. Guests are invited to dine in their elegant yet understated dining area while colorful mezze platters, selections of tender kebabs, and wood-fired pizzas grace tables. The collaborative force behind this inspiring new menu is Yvan Mucharraz, Director of the Auberge Resort Collection’s Culinary Experiences, and Allan Nagun, Executive Chef of HāLani. Together, the two carefully crafted a menu to highlight the region's unique flavors while incorporating the abundance of locally sourced Hawaiian produce and seafood. Easily shared starters, such as the Seared Halloumi served with arrabbiata sauce and pistachio pesto, transition to entrees bursting with layers of flavors. A diverse selection of Mediterranean wines and local Hawaiʻi beers, cocktails with a spin on Mediterranean classics, and zero-proof drinks are available. Guests can also enjoy exciting culinary activations like bi-weekly Coastal Flatbread and Paella Nights and intimate masterclasses like the Secrets Behind the Perfect Branzino. Offering breakfast, lunch, and dinner, the team of HāLani welcomes guests to dine with them and relish in this new era of culinary excellence.
